The Ultimate Guide to VPN Tunneling & How To Use It In 2020 You can think of VPN tunneling as similar to the process of moving physical cash from one bank location to another using an armored transport van along public highways. The cash in this instance is your data, the public highway is the non-secure public network, and the armored van is analogous to a VPN tunnel (data encapsulation and encryption).
